I'm planning to multiclass into Bladesinger wizard after 5 levels of Battlesmith Artificer and after seeing the new changes I'm curious if your Intelligence mod is added twice to damage and attack rolls. I know ability modifiers aren't usually stacked, but I don't see anything saying you can't. Battle ready and Bladework seem to be two completely different abilities even though they do the same thing. I also feel like its just a lot of damage and possibly broken so I'm curious about everyone's opinions before talking to my DM about it.
Bladework and Battle ready do they stack? What do you think?

No, they do not stack. Both features say that you can use your Intelligence modifier for the attack and damage rolls instead of using Strength or Dexterity. Both are offering an alternative way of calculating your attack and damage rolls that happen to do the same thing.
This is similar to how different ways of calculating your base Armor Class (e.g. Mage Armor and the Monk's Unarmored Defense feature) don't stack with each other, because they're both offering an alternative way to calculate the same thing.
If one feature or the other said something like "you gain a bonus to attack rolls equal to your Intelligence modifier", then that would stack.
